What is CGPA?

CGPA stands for Cumulative Grade Point Average. It represents the overall academic performance of a student across all completed semesters, calculated as a weighted average of grade points obtained in all subjects.

How CGPA is Calculated

CGPA Formula

CGPA = Σ(SGPA × Credits) ÷ Total Credits

Calculation Steps:

  1. Calculate SGPA for each semester
  2. Multiply each SGPA by its credit hours
  3. Sum all the products
  4. Divide by total credit hours

CGPA Grading Scale in India

CGPA Range Letter Grade Percentage Performance Level
9.5 - 10.0O90-100%Outstanding
8.5 - 9.4A+80-89%Excellent
7.5 - 8.4A70-79%Very Good
6.5 - 7.4B+60-69%Good
5.5 - 6.4B50-59%Above Average
4.5 - 5.4C40-49%Average
Below 4.5FBelow 40%Fail

CGPA Conversion

CGPA to Percentage

Formula: Percentage = CGPA × 9.5

Example: 8.5 CGPA = 8.5 × 9.5 = 80.75%

Percentage to CGPA

Formula: CGPA = Percentage ÷ 9.5

Example: 75% = 75 ÷ 9.5 = 7.89 CGPA

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the full form of CGPA?

CGPA stands for Cumulative Grade Point Average.

Is 7.5 CGPA good?

Yes, 7.5 CGPA is considered good (A grade) and qualifies for most job opportunities and higher education programs.

Can CGPA be improved?

Yes, CGPA can be improved by performing better in subsequent semesters or retaking failed subjects where allowed.
